The Ivy League Men's Basketball Player of the Year is an award given to the

's most outstanding player. The award was first given following the 1974–75 season. There have been six players honored on two occasions: Craig Robinson, Kit Mueller, Jerome Allen,

, Ibrahim Jaaber and Justin Sears. No player has ever won the award three times. There have been three ties for player of the year in the award's history: in 1981–82 ( Paul Little of Penn and Craig Robinson of

); in 1992–93 (Jerome Allen of Penn and Buck Jenkins of Columbia); and in 2019–20 ( Paul Atkinson of

and A. J. Brodeur of Penn). There was no 2021 award because the

canceled all winter sports for the 2020–21 season, including men's basketball, due to

concerns.
